138 l_phiintegrator_1, 138 l_phiintegrator_1 4, L_phiintegrator_1 – Lenze 8400 User Manual

Page 1374: 18 function library

Advertising
background image

18

Function library

18.1

Function blocks | L_PhiIntegrator_1

1374

Lenze · 8400 protec HighLine · Reference manual · DMS 3.0 EN · 03/2013 · TD05

_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_ _

18.1.138

L_PhiIntegrator_1

This FB evaluates a speed with a gearbox factor and adds them in an integrator.

• The integrator value is output as 16-bit value and 32-bit value.
• An overflow of the prevailing output is signalled.
• The integrator can be loaded and initialised (e.g. with a touch probe signal).

Inputs

Identifier

Data type

Information/possible settings

nSpeedAdd_v

INT

Additive speed

nSet_v

INT

Speed input (angular difference)

wGearNum

WORD

Gearbox factor (numerator)

wGearDenom

WORD

Gearbox factor (denominator)

• When wGearDenom = 0, it is internally calculated with 1.

dnTPPosition_p

DINT

Initialisation value

bTPReceived

BOOL

Initialise integrator

FALSETRUE Initialise integrator

bReset

BOOL

Reset integrator

TRUE Reset integrator

• The integrator is not integrated.

bLoad

BOOL

Load integrator

TRUE Load integrator with dnLoadVal_p

• The integrator is not integrated.

• The bInitDone output is reset to FALSE with a delay of one call

cycle after bLoad is reset to FALSE and a subsequent FALSE/TRUE

edge to bTPReceived.

dnLoadVal_p

DINT

Value the integrator is to be loaded with.

/B3KL,QWHJUDWRUB

Z*HDU1XP

Q6SHHG$GGBY

GQ2XWBS

Q6HWBY

Z*HDU'HQRP

GQ733RVLWLRQBS

E735HFHLYHG

E5HVHW

E/RDG

GQ/RDG9DOBS

E2YIO

Q2XW

E2YIO

E,QLW'RQH

Q6SHHG*HDU$GGBY

D
E

D
E

“

Q6SHHG*HDUBY

,QYHUWJHDUER[Q6HWBY

&

Advertising